2008 Supreme(Online)(KER) 32937

HIGH COURT OF KERALA
KURIAN JOSEPH, K.T.SANKARAN, JJ
ANEESH K S – Appellant
Versus
THE DEPUTY SUPERINTENDENT OF POLICE – Respondent


JUDGMENT

Kurian Joseph,J.

The parties are present. We had the assistance of Smt.Karthika as Conciliator. We also have interacted with the parties. Smt.Baja submits that she had lived with the petitioner as husband and wife for a few months and she in fact had conceived a child also. However, the embryo was terminated after two months. She further submits that she cannot think of any other marriage and she wants to go with the petitioner Aneesh.

2. The father and mother of Baja submit that Baja is still not in a position to take an independent decision and she may be permitted to go with the parents. It is further submitted that if in any case Baja insists to go with the petitioner it may be made clear that she may not trouble the parents hereafter. It is also submitted that the petitioner and members of his family may not harass them. Sri.Aneesh submits that he and members of his family will not cause any disturbance or trouble to the 3rd and 4th respondents or the members of their family.
